Northrop & Johnson is delighted to announce the sale of the 161′ (49.1m) luxury motor yacht STAY SALTY by Yacht Broker Sean Doyle, representing the buyer. The yacht was sold and closed in eight days, with special thanks to Kurt and Patrick for facilitating the deal. Her last asking price was $17,950,000.

Delivered in 2008 by Trinity Yachts, STAY SALTY is one of the seven Trinity 161 models. She boasts a stunning 2015 refit with interior styling by Patrick Knowles and exterior designs by Geoff Van Aller. The motor yacht welcomes up to 11 guests to enjoy her five well-appointed cabins, all with the same luxurious aesthetic as the rest of the yacht.
